Transaction 85bfb2c337913de0caf8a5345972127c171089cd19f22104a412ea5dbd355089
1 Input
1 Output
-
85bfb2c337913de0caf8a5345972127c171089cd19f22104a412ea5dbd355089:0
- value
- 485040
- script pubkey
- OP_0 OP_PUSHBYTES_20 5d27ef3bd862df6f4d57e0823bae1bfe71bce69d
- address
- bc1qt5n77w7cvt0k7n2huzprhtsmlecmee5apms639